How they compare

Malaysia currently reports 9,615 1000 USD against 8,367 1000 USD in Latvia, a difference of 1,248 1000 USD.

That makes Malaysia's figure about 1.1 times Latvia's.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 25 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Malaysia ahead.

Latvia ranks 35th and Malaysia ranks 32nd of 209 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Latvia averaged higher in 1 and Malaysia in 2.

The database contains data on the production and trade in roundwood and in prim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world.The main types of primary forest products included in this database are ro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further and defined in the Joint Forest Sector Questionnaire (JFSQ) (https://www.fao.org/statistics/data-collection/forestry/en). The database contains details of the following topics: - roundwood removals (production) by coniferous and non-coniferous wood and assortments, - production and trade in industrial ro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, wood charcoal, pulp, paper and paperboard, and other products.
